At Shelling Location
The shelling location is a favorite of many. At this spot, mates will go out and catch a blue crab or other
fish life with a net and make a touch tank to show everyone. Occasionally customers on your shelling
trip will stay on the boat instead of getting in the water. If so, to help them have an enjoyable experience
you might want to gather shells for them to take home and bring the fish life or crabs that you catch on the
boat to show them as well. Below are the mate responsibilities at the shelling location:
• Be in the water with customers at all times
• Make sure no one goes too far or in boating channel
• Catch a blue crab and other sh life with net to show customers
• Use a clear container as a touch tank to show and educate them on the di erent sh life
• Help the little ones in nding shells and hermit crabs for the hermit crab race
• You or the captain will do the hermit crab race (Make sure all hermit crabs go back in the water after the race)

Dolphin/Sunset Cruise
During the dolphin/sunset cruise you will need to offer everyone drinks as well as make it a goal to talk
to every family on your trip and answer any questions they may have. When looking for dolphins, you will
need to assist the captain in locating them as well as help customers locate them as they resurface. You
may or may not have to give speeches on this trip depending on the captain. However be prepared to give
a harbor speech and dolphin speech.
Fireworks Cruise
This is the shortest trip and although there might not be much for you as a mate to do during the fireworks
trip, remember we are there to make sure they have an enjoyable experience. During the fireworks cruise
you will need to hand out drinks as well as take up any trash they may have. Also before the fireworks it’s a
good idea to go around and introduce yourself and talk to each family on your trip.
